Делаем дозиметр!

OfficialGalkin
OfficialGalkin аватар
Offline
Зарегистрирован: 29.06.2019

И появилась проблемка. У китайцев на алиэкспрессе модули HX1230 пропали из продажи у всех. А у меня именно этот экран используется. Теперь не знаю появится ли он в продаже.

Igor_116
Offline
Зарегистрирован: 09.11.2017

OfficialGalkin пишет:

И появилась проблемка. У китайцев на алиэкспрессе модули HX1230 пропали

http://ru.aliexpress.com/item/32810161178.html

Да можно найти

OfficialGalkin
OfficialGalkin аватар
Offline
Зарегистрирован: 29.06.2019

Ооо спасибо, а то по поиску все перерыл, не находило. А у тех у кого заказывал, товар пропал из продажи. Надо с зп заказать штук 5-6 на всякий случай. Понравился мне этот экран, хоть и библиотека не доделана. В библиотеке нет отображения чисел с точкой. То есть 3,14 он покажет как просто 3. Пожтому даже напряжение батареи приходится выводить для лития как 370в можно разложить и вывести отдельными переменными знаки и нарисовать точку, но это много лишнего кода. 

mambavamba14
Offline
Зарегистрирован: 25.12.2019

OfficialGalkin пишет:

Ооо спасибо, а то по поиску все перерыл, не находило. А у тех у кого заказывал, товар пропал из продажи. Надо с зп заказать штук 5-6 на всякий случай. Понравился мне этот экран, хоть и библиотека не доделана. В библиотеке нет отображения чисел с точкой. То есть 3,14 он покажет как просто 3. Пожтому даже напряжение батареи приходится выводить для лития как 370в можно разложить и вывести отдельными переменными знаки и нарисовать точку, но это много лишнего кода. 

Попробуйте выводить обычным текстом, String(your_float, 2)

Где your_float - необходимая переменная

Где 2 - количество знаков после запятой

Переменная будет переводиться в текст и выводиться с запятой.

OfficialGalkin
OfficialGalkin аватар
Offline
Зарегистрирован: 29.06.2019

Не получится. У меня совершенно другая библиотека и экран, не как в ардосе.

mambavamba14
Offline
Зарегистрирован: 25.12.2019

OfficialGalkin пишет:

Не получится. У меня совершенно другая библиотека и экран, не как в ардосе.

Да без разницы какая библиотека, String() системная функция, на выходе вместо функции будет обычный текст, поэтому берёте функцию отображения текста из вашей библиотеки и пишите вместо текста String(your_float, 2), должно все работать))

OfficialGalkin
OfficialGalkin аватар
Offline
Зарегистрирован: 29.06.2019

 

Что-то я не так делаю наверно.

mambavamba14
Offline
Зарегистрирован: 25.12.2019

OfficialGalkin пишет:

 

Что-то я не так делаю наверно.

Да, нужно String(PK, 2), а не "String(PK, 2)"

Двойные кавычки означают текстовый массив, а String() и так текстовый массив, те. вы вместо выполнении функции просто выводите её как текст.

OfficialGalkin
OfficialGalkin аватар
Offline
Зарегистрирован: 29.06.2019

По другому не работает. Пишет что нет такой функции в библиотеке. Есть вк?

mambavamba14
Offline
Зарегистрирован: 25.12.2019

OfficialGalkin пишет:

По другому не работает. Пишет что нет такой функции в библиотеке. Есть вк?

Лучше на почту mambavamba14@yandex.ru

Можно название библиотеки?

 

tekagi
tekagi аватар
Offline
Зарегистрирован: 07.10.2016

dtostrf () пробовали?

OfficialGalkin
OfficialGalkin аватар
Offline
Зарегистрирован: 29.06.2019

Пробовали, работает. Но много жрет ресурсов. Я и так уже начал картинки урезать, переводить в рисование функциями библиотеки. Что бы съэкономить место. 

mambavamba14
Offline
Зарегистрирован: 25.12.2019

Добился потребления в 600-700мкА в режиме сна(счёт времени и фона продолжается), в режиме бодрствования пока что 12мА с подсветкой и 8 без, щас работаю чтоб был 2-3мА, и возникает вопрос, оставить шим подсветки или шим пищалки...

Dark-Dante
Offline
Зарегистрирован: 09.01.2018

Это Вы прошивку ардоса пилите или свою?

tekagi
tekagi аватар
Offline
Зарегистрирован: 07.10.2016
Balian
Offline
Зарегистрирован: 17.01.2020

Подскажите, рекомендации по корпусу, из чего делать? Из фанеры 3мм пойдет?

Фон в квартире в любом месте даже если не двигаться от 15 до 40uR/h это же не нормально? или такие показания потому что прибор не в корпусе?

Накачка 407в скорость импульсов 480 это норм?

 

Balian
Offline
Зарегистрирован: 17.01.2020

 

 

tekagi
tekagi аватар
Offline
Зарегистрирован: 07.10.2016

Корпус лучше пластик. Если есть доступ к 3d принтеру можно и напечатать. Если Украина - можно обратиться за изготовлением к Samodelkin_Youtube.Прошивку смените на последнюю, в старой много багов.
Разброс показаний при естественном фоне это нормально, когда смените прошивку вверху экрана добавятся показания длительного замера, у них разброс меньше. Плюс СБМ-20 без компенсационного экрана показывает сумму гаммы и жёсткой беты.
Скорость 480 это очень много. Почитайте пост #26 по выбору конденсатора в первичке преобразователя и пройдите настройку с 15й страницы форума. Нормальные показания до 100, меньше - лучше.

mrokodes
Offline
Зарегистрирован: 29.08.2019

Да, нужно String(PK, 2), а не "String(PK, 2)"  где это

mrokodes
Offline
Зарегистрирован: 29.08.2019

начиная с 1.0.7  нехватка памяти работа будет не стабильна для мини про . скетчи или гиф сырой. зачем тогда эту сыромятину выкладывать.

bwn
Offline
Зарегистрирован: 25.08.2014

mrokodes пишет:

начиная с 1.0.7  нехватка памяти работа будет не стабильна для мини про . скетчи или гиф сырой. зачем тогда эту сыромятину выкладывать.


 

Про нестабильность, это вы сами посчитали или компилятор сказал? Если он, не верьте, брешет как ПФР и примкнувшие к нему.

Dark-Dante
Offline
Зарегистрирован: 09.01.2018

Ключевое слово может, а для этого это надо на практике проверить, а не простыни на пол страницы выкладывать. И откуда выводы о сирости скетча и гифа, сами придумали или подсказал кто? Код открыт, вперед, допиливать.

mrokodes
Offline
Зарегистрирован: 29.08.2019

Dark-Dante пишет:
Ключевое слово может, а для этого это надо на практике проверить, а не простыни на пол страницы выкладывать. И откуда выводы о сирости скетча и гифа, сами придумали или подсказал кто? Код открыт, вперед, допиливать.
  ну да ну да . "пилите Шура она ЗОЛОТАЯ"

bwn
Offline
Зарегистрирован: 25.08.2014

mrokodes пишет:

Предупреждение. Предлагаю оперировать подтвержденными данными. 
Сообщение компилятора о использовании 75% памяти и возможных сбоях, является информационным и может быть подтверждено анализом количества неучтенных локальных переменных или специальным ПО. Вы такой анализ проводили?
Если нет, буду расценивать подобные утверждения как флуд, со всеми вытекающими.

sadman41
Онлайн
Зарегистрирован: 19.10.2016

Вопрос к людям в теме: на вот такую хреновину  https://mysku.ru/blog/china-stores/78189.html ["трубка J305 (аналог М4011)"] стоит обратить внимание или её эффективность равна дозиметру с фотодиодом в качестве сенсора?

tekagi
tekagi аватар
Offline
Зарегистрирован: 07.10.2016

Скорее ближе к СБМ-20, всё же счётчик Гейгера-Мюллера там имеется. Только счётчик более хрупкий и боится засветки (как правило его в чёрную термоусадку пакуют). Может отличаться по чувствительности к жёсткой бете, СБМ-20 и СТС-5 её видят неплохо, а китайцев щупать не довелось. Сама платка так себе, 20$ там стоить нечему. ИМХО если нужен модуль счётчика с импульсным выходом на обработку для экспериментов - лучше на вторичном рынке взять что-нибудь вроде "Беллы", Грифа" или подобных и вывести с него, поставив согласователь на одном транзисторе, как в этом проекте.

Детекторы на базе фотодиодов в плане чувствительности вообще печальные. Как AirCounter и SmartGeiger, так и подобные. Лежит старый япрнский бытовой TYK SuperGeiger, один-два пика в минуту, а то и реже.

bwn, можно портянку mrokodes в спройлер сунуть или подтереть? С телефона скроллить то ещё удовольствие.

sadman41
Онлайн
Зарегистрирован: 19.10.2016

tekagi пишет:
Скорее ближе к СБМ-20, всё же счётчик Гейгера-Мюллера там имеется. Только счётчик более хрупкий и боится засветки (как правило его в чёрную термоусадку пакуют). Может отличаться по чувствительности к жёсткой бете, СБМ-20 и СТС-5 её видят неплохо, а китайцев щупать не довелось.

А вот тут (https://inskerhome.com/products/assembled-diy-geiger-counter-kit-module-miller-tube) интересно пишут: 6) supports most of the Geiger tube: M4011, STS-5, SBM20, J305, etc. (the 330~600V operating voltage of the Geiger tube can be supported).

Типа можно СБМ-20 туда сунуть и откалибровать, выходит? Я по картинке вижу, что можно перенести крепление для трубки подальше (СБМ длиннее, получается).

Насчёт Грифов я понял давно уже, просто смотрю что из этой области появляется с незамысловатым принципом "Plug-And-Die".

OfficialGalkin
OfficialGalkin аватар
Offline
Зарегистрирован: 29.06.2019

Ну да. Любой счетчик с таким напряжением питания. Там вон переменник я так понимаю для подстройки высокого. А вообще дешевле самому собрать повышающий преобразователь.

tekagi
tekagi аватар
Offline
Зарегистрирован: 07.10.2016

Если верить обзору на муське там калибровка не под определённый счётчик, а выставление на высокой стороне напряжения, близкого к 400В, оно подходит для бОльшей части общедоступных СГМ.

Упс, ошибся, похоже счёт импульсов поностью возложен на внешнее устройство. Стабилизации высокого нет, "калибровка" весьма условная, с подключением делителя на 50 мегаом.

bwn, спасибо.

OfficialGalkin
OfficialGalkin аватар
Offline
Зарегистрирован: 29.06.2019

А верхнюю плату не покупай. Эта схема полностью сп**жена с платы моего знакомого. Китайцы перерисовали схему, немного поменяли расположение элементов и пустили в производство со всеми его косяками, говорит даже ничего доделывать не стали сперли как есть. Так что не надо их поддерживать.

sadman41
Онлайн
Зарегистрирован: 19.10.2016

Именно потому что считается на стороне ардуины, я и смотрю такие модули - чтобы в корпус "метеостанции" своей вставить, завести трещотку на МК и пугаться по утрам. Но это мне не до такой степени нужно, чтобы Грифы скупать на авито ))

Верхняя плата - это на картинке с СБМ установленным? Пишут, что "производство Израиль" ;) 

tekagi
tekagi аватар
Offline
Зарегистрирован: 07.10.2016

Посмотрите реализацию внешнего модуля "Монитора смотрителя", имхо для подобных целей лучшее решение. Там рассыпухи минимум, возни не больше, чем вколхозить готовый модуль. https://cxem.net/arduino/arduino214.php

Или со "Сталкера", тот же управляемый блокинг.

OfficialGalkin
OfficialGalkin аватар
Offline
Зарегистрирован: 29.06.2019

Да он из израиля. Может это и есть его. Да, это она и есть. Тогда ее можешь купить перейдя по сайту на плате. 33$ она стоит у него.

mambavamba14
Offline
Зарегистрирован: 25.12.2019

Дак а на mc34063 не проще разве?

tekagi
tekagi аватар
Offline
Зарегистрирован: 07.10.2016

Она есть много кушать. Хотя если потребление некритично...

mambavamba14
Offline
Зарегистрирован: 25.12.2019

tekagi пишет:
Она есть много кушать. Хотя если потребление некритично...

А цифр нету случайно? Хотя бы примерно?)

tekagi
tekagi аватар
Offline
Зарегистрирован: 07.10.2016

Минимум миллиампер 12 вроде форумчане из неё выжимали при стабилизации по обратной связи. Повышайка на блокинге два-три миллиампера. Управляемый контроллером генератор менее миллиампера при обратной связи по делителю или десятки-сотни микроампер при стабилизации по импульсу.

mambavamba14
Offline
Зарегистрирован: 25.12.2019

tekagi пишет:

Минимум миллиампер 12 вроде форумчане из неё выжимали при стабилизации по обратной связи. Повышайка на блокинге два-три миллиампера. Управляемый контроллером генератор менее миллиампера при обратной связи по делителю или десятки-сотни микроампер при стабилизации по импульсу.

Спасибо за информацию))

tekagi
tekagi аватар
Offline
Зарегистрирован: 07.10.2016

UPD. Нашёл тот пост про мс34063. Заявлено 3-5мА. http://arduino.ru/forum/proekty/delaem-dozimetr?page=67#comment-486247

mambavamba14
Offline
Зарегистрирован: 25.12.2019

Ну это уже куда ни шло)

edcase
edcase аватар
Offline
Зарегистрирован: 30.01.2019

как с этого дозиметра скинуть инфу на narodmon.ru ???

launatir
Offline
Зарегистрирован: 06.01.2020

Подскажите а дисплей с синей платой подходит от nokia 5110 ?

OfficialGalkin
OfficialGalkin аватар
Offline
Зарегистрирован: 29.06.2019

Mc34063 12мА? Что-то дохрена. Надо свою завтра померить, у семеня вроде в разы меньше.

tekagi
tekagi аватар
Offline
Зарегистрирован: 07.10.2016

OfficialGalkin, я ж ссылку на пост выше давал, где 3-5 указано. 12 из более старых экспериментов.
launatir, нужно смотреть распиновку, может отличаться. Тогда придётся печатку корректировать. Плюс у синего подсветка инверсно управляется.

mambavamba14
Offline
Зарегистрирован: 25.12.2019

https://www.maximintegrated.com/en/design/technical-documents/app-notes/3/3757.html

Вот нашёл интересную схемку преобразователя с потреблением в режиме простоя 100мкА

tekagi
tekagi аватар
Offline
Зарегистрирован: 07.10.2016
mambavamba14
Offline
Зарегистрирован: 25.12.2019

tekagi пишет:
ПН3-400-0.1М http://troitsk.org/sites/maxmaxmax/pn3-400-01m.pdf

Да я видел такой, как я понял пн3 это усовершенствованая схема от максим, вот только проблема, что-то особо нету никой информацию про пн3, ни схем ни где преобрести можно... только литовский аналог видел и всё.

tekagi
tekagi аватар
Offline
Зарегистрирован: 07.10.2016

Вряд ли madmax максимовские чипы туда ставил. Выпускались эти преобразователи мелкими сериями, по приобретению и наличию связываться с Madmax, к примеру в личку на http://forum.rhbz.org/ Но цена пару лет назад была 975 рублей за модуль.

mambavamba14
Offline
Зарегистрирован: 25.12.2019

tekagi пишет:
Вряд ли madmax максимовские чипы туда ставил. Выпускались эти преобразователи мелкими сериями, по приобретению и наличию связываться с Madmax, к примеру в личку на http://forum.rhbz.org/ Но цена пару лет назад была 975 рублей за модуль.

Не много не гуманно за копеешную расыпуху по-моему)

Буду пробовать пока с максимоской схемой.

OfficialGalkin
OfficialGalkin аватар
Offline
Зарегистрирован: 29.06.2019

Ну так авторская схема, вот и цена. У меня мой дозиметр, по себестоимости платы с экраном я прикинул, в районе 600р выходит. Это только за плату и рассыпуху.